On August 11, 1971, President Richard M. Nixon and Manolo Sanchez met in the Oval Office of the White House at an unknown time between 11:40 am and 11:53 am. The Oval Office taping system captured this recording, which is known as Conversation 561-005 of the White House Tapes.
